After a few months work I just released my latest mobile project for iOS devices.

The app is called Tag A Cat and it is a free social image sharing app like Instagram but exclusively for pictures of cats. Tag A Cat and http://www.facebook.com/tagacat

sig600x75.jpg


The idea came to me after my last year of backpacking. I would always take photos of cats I saw while traveling because I thought it was interesting to see how cats lived/looked in different parts of the world. Rather than just share the photos I took I built a platform for everyone to share their photos. So now if you want to see cats in Japan you can just travel through the app. After our first month we now have over 100 photos and over 100 users and photos from 11 countries.

Growth has been slow since it seems I am not very good at marketing and this is my first time with project of this type and scale. Currently running Facebook app install ads but seeing horrible results of $2-3 per install on a free app. I figured I would start this topic to show my latest project and allow others to ask questions if they have any about its development. Also I would love to chat with anyone who has had experience launching a project like this because I have no clue what I am doing atm.
